Hannah Braun is a young, successful literary agent in New York City. When she experiences an unexpected setback at work, her carefully constructed life is thrown into disarray and she finds herself questioning all that she has worked so hard for. After hearing Frank Shankwitz, of the Make-A-Wish Foundation, speak one night, Hannah embarks on a journey that will take her across the country and back as she tries to determine just what her purpose in life is. Along the way, she encounters numerous people who have both sage wisdom and practical advice to share to help her define exactly what it is she truly wants to do and how she is going to achieve it.
